PREPARATION
Pour small quantities of the buffer solutions into clean beakers. If possible, use
plastic or glass beakers to minimize any EMC interferences.
For accurate calibration and to minimize cross-contamination, use two beakers
for each buffer solution. One for rinsing the electrode and one for calibration.
If you are measuring in the acidic range, use pH 7.01 or 6.86 as first buffer and
pH 4.01 or 1.68 (
HI 112
,
HI 113
) as second buffer. If you are measuring in the
alkaline range, use pH 7.01 or 6.86 as first buffer and pH 10.01, 9.18 or 12.45
(
HI 112
,
HI 113
) as second buffer.
PROCEDURE
Calibration can be performed in three (
HI 110
,
HI 111
) or five (
HI 112
,
HI 113
)
calibration points.
For accurate measurements, it is recommended to perform a three (
HI 110, HI
111
) or five-point calibration (
HI 112, HI 113
). However, at least a two-point
calibration is suggested.
The calibration buffer can be selected from the calibration buffer list that
includes the defined custom buffers in SETUP menu and the memorized
standard buffers:
pH 4.01, 6.86, 7.01, 9.18, 10.01 (
HI 110, HI 111
)
pH 1.68, 4.01, 6.86, 7.01, 9.18, 10.01, 12.45 (
HI 112, HI 113
)
The custom buffers are a special option that allows the user to calibrate in a
buffer solution different from a standard one. Up to two custom buffers can be
set in SETUP menu (see page 17). Each custom buffer value can be changed
in a ±1.0 pH window around the set value, during calibration, when it is
selected; the BUFFER pH tag will blink.
The instruments will automatically skip the buffer used during calibration and
the buffers which are in a ±0.2 pH window, around one of the calibrated
buffers.
All new calibrations will override existing stored calibration data in a ±0.2
pH window. The slopes adjacent to the new points will be reevaluated.
If the new calibration point has no correspondence in the existing stored
calibration data, it is added to it if this is not full (3 or 5 points), or the
instrument will ask which buffer will be replaced by the current buffer.
If at least a two-point calibration has been performed and an offset correction of
the electrode is wanted, keeping unchanged the existing slopes, perform a one-
point calibration with OFFS option selected in SETUP menu. If Pnt option is
selected, the slopes adjacent to the calibration points will be reevaluated.
